Overview
Reducing pollution is a pressing global issue, with the World Health Organization (WHO) estimating that 9 million premature deaths annually are attributed to pollution. The main culprits are industrial emissions, vehicle exhaust, and agricultural runoff, with the United States, China, and India being among the top polluters. However, innovative solutions are emerging, such as carbon capture technology, renewable energy sources, and sustainable agriculture practices. For instance, the city of Copenhagen has implemented a carbon-neutral transportation system, while companies like Patagonia and REI are pioneering environmentally-friendly manufacturing processes. Despite these efforts, controversy surrounds the effectiveness of international agreements like the Paris Accord, with some arguing that they do not go far enough to address the crisis. As the global population continues to urbanize, reducing pollution will require a concerted effort from governments, corporations, and individuals alike, with a projected $1.5 trillion investment in clean energy by 2025.
🌎 Introduction to Pollution Reduction
Reducing pollution is a complex challenge that requires a multifaceted approach. According to the Pollution page, it is a major environmental issue that affects not only the health of our planet but also the well-being of its inhabitants. The Environmental Sustainability movement has been gaining momentum in recent years, with many individuals, organizations, and governments working together to reduce their Carbon Footprint and promote sustainable practices. One of the key strategies for reducing pollution is to adopt a Circular Economy model, which aims to minimize waste and maximize the reuse and recycling of resources. By making conscious choices in our daily lives, such as using Renewable Energy sources and reducing our consumption of single-use plastics, we can all contribute to a cleaner and healthier environment.
